Cardiomyopathy UK
Cardiomyopathy UK saves lives and reduces the misery caused by the heart muscle disease cardiomyopathy. We want people affected by the disorder to live long and fulfilling lives and work to achieve this by raising awareness of the condition, improving access to quality treatment, promoting clinical research and supporting anyone affected by cardiomyopathy every step of the way.

Annual Returns
As filed with the Charity Commission for England and Wales. Most recent filing covers the financial year ending 2024.
| Financial Year | Income | Expenditure | Charitable Spending | Net Assets | Reserves | Staff |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| £1,054,678 | £1,149,954 | £714,577 | £742,685 | £564,589 | 20 / 100 |
| 2023 | £1,053,351 | £921,272 | £558,891 | £837,961 | £678,875 | 19 / 50 |
| 2022 | £1,031,133 | £892,213 | £540,890 | £705,882 | £516,974 | 18 / 50 |
| 2021 | £945,478 | £901,250 | £547,978 | £566,962 | £393,910 | 18 / 150 |
| 2020 | £771,829 | £793,361 | £457,255 | £522,734 | £331,200 | 18 / 150 |
Staff column shows: Employees / Volunteers

How much income did Cardiomyopathy UK report in 2024?
Cardiomyopathy UK reported total income of £1.05m and reported expenditure of £1.15m for the financial year ending 2024, based on the most recent annual return filed with the Charity Commission.
How efficient is Cardiomyopathy UK?
Cardiomyopathy UK has a program ratio of 67.8%, meaning that share of its income goes directly to charitable activities. This is higher than 21% of UK Research charities with income £1M to £10M (sample of 356 charities). See our methodology for how this is calculated.
When was Cardiomyopathy UK registered as a charity?
Cardiomyopathy UK was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 5 November 2015 as charity number 1164263. It has been registered for 11 years.
